Image processing method and apparatus
First Claim
1. A method of generating a multidimensional lookup table for color processing of an image photographed by an image sensing device, comprising steps of:
- inputting color data of color patches photographed by the image sensing device and target data representing target colors of the color patches;
performing color processing of the color data by using a color processing condition;
optimizing the color processing condition on the basis of the color-processed color data and the target data;
preparing the multidimensional lookup table by using the color processing condition; and
providing a user interface which expresses a positional relationship between the color-processed color data and the target data and accepts a change in the target data.
1 Assignment
0 Petitions
Accused Products
Abstract
In order to allow a user to arbitrarily set color processing parameters which determine the color reproduction characteristics of a digital camera according to user'"'"'s preference, an image processing unit obtains color data by performing the same processing as that performed by the digital camera with respect to the sensed data of each color patch included in a color chart by using color processing parameters. A changing unit displays, on a display unit, a target data changing window which presents color data and the target data (the target color of color reproduction) of each color patch and allows the user to change the target data. A parameter editing unit edits color processing parameters so as to reduce the color difference between the changed target data and color data. A data input/output unit transmits the edited color processing parameters to the digital camera.
90 Citations
14 Claims
-
1. A method of generating a multidimensional lookup table for color processing of an image photographed by an image sensing device, comprising steps of:
-
inputting color data of color patches photographed by the image sensing device and target data representing target colors of the color patches;
performing color processing of the color data by using a color processing condition;
optimizing the color processing condition on the basis of the color-processed color data and the target data;
preparing the multidimensional lookup table by using the color processing condition; and
providing a user interface which expresses a positional relationship between the color-processed color data and the target data and accepts a change in the target data. - View Dependent Claims (2, 3, 4, 5)
-
-
6. A method of generating a color processing condition for an image photographed by an image sensing device, comprising steps of:
-
inputting color data of color patches photographed by the image sensing device and target data representing target colors of the color patches;
setting a color processing condition in accordance with an instruction from a user;
performing color processing of the color data by using the color processing condition; and
optimizing the color processing condition, with the set color processing condition being an initial value, on the basis of the color-processed color data and the target data. - View Dependent Claims (7, 8, 9)
-
-
10. An apparatus for generating a multidimensional lookup table for color processing of an image photographed by an image sensing device, comprising:
-
an inputting section, arranged to input color data of color patches photographed by said image sensing device and target data representing target colors of the color patches;
a processor, arranged to perform color processing of the color data by using a color processing condition;
an optimizer, arranged to optimize the color processing condition on the basis of the color-processed color data and the target data;
a preparation section, arranged to prepare the multidimensional lookup table by using the color processing condition; and
a provider, arranged to provide a user interface which expresses a positional relationship between the color-processed color data and the target data and accepts a change in the target data.
-
-
11. An apparatus for generating a color processing condition for an image photographed by an image sensing device, comprising:
-
an inputting section, arranged to input color data of color patches photographed by said image sensing device and target data representing target colors of the color patches;
a setter, arranged to set a color processing condition in accordance with an instruction from a user;
a processor, arranged to perform color processing of the color data by using the color processing condition; and
an optimizer, arranged to optimize the color processing condition, with the set color processing condition being an initial value, on the basis of the color-processed color data and the target data.
-
-
12. A computer program product stored on a computer readable medium comprising computer program code, for a method of generating a multidimensional lookup table for color processing of an image photographed by an image sensing device, comprising steps of:
-
inputting color data of color patches photographed by the image sensing device and target data representing target colors of the color patches;
performing color processing of the color data by using a color processing condition;
optimizing the color processing condition on the basis of the color-processed color data and the target data;
preparing the multidimensional lookup table by using the color processing condition; and
providing a user interface which expresses a positional relationship between the color-processed color data and the target data and accepts a change in the target data.
-
-
13. A computer program product stored on a computer readable medium comprising computer program code, for a method of generating a color processing condition for an image photographed by an image sensing device, comprising steps of:
-
inputting color data of color patches photographed by the image sensing device and target data representing target colors of the color patches;
setting a color processing condition in accordance with an instruction from a user;
performing color processing of the color data by using the color processing condition; and
optimizing the color processing condition, with the set color processing condition being an initial value, on the basis of the color-processed color data and the target data.
-
-
14. An apparatus for generating a color processing parameter for an image photographed by an image sensing device, comprising:
-
an inputting section, arranged to input color data of color patches photographed by the image sensing device and target data representing target colors of the color patches;
a provider, arranged to provide a user interface which edits an image processing condition for conversion of the color data into the target data; and
a generator, arranged to generate the image processing parameter on the basis of an operation result on the user interface, and optimizes the image processing parameter on the basis of a difference between a result obtained by performing image processing of the color data by using the generated image processing parameter and the target data.
-
Specification